Into YouAriana Grande

Ariana Grande – Into You (Official Video)
Into YouAriana Grande

A dance-pop track released in 2016 by American singer Ariana Grande.

It became a hit worldwide and was certified platinum in seven countries.

The desert-set music video was directed by Hannah Lux Davis.

No PromisesCheat Codes ft. Demi Lovato

Cheat Codes – No Promises ft. Demi Lovato [Official Video]
No PromisesCheat Codes ft. Demi Lovato

A beautiful EDM track about the beginning of a relationship.

It’s a collaboration between the American DJ group Cheat Codes and singer-songwriter Demi Lovato.

Released in 2017, it reached No.

1 on the charts in Belgium and Israel.
